**Delve into the Mind of a Genius: Alan Turing: The Enigma - A Definitive Biography** Unravel the complexities of a brilliant mind with Andrew Hodges' acclaimed biography, *Alan Turing: The Enigma*. This gripping paperback edition offers a comprehensive and insightful exploration of the life of Alan Turing, a pivotal figure in 20th-century history whose groundbreaking work laid the foundation for modern computing and artificial intelligence. More than just a biography, *Alan Turing: The Enigma* paints a vivid portrait of a complex individual, navigating the societal constraints of his time while simultaneously revolutionizing the world. Hodges meticulously details Turing's childhood, his education at Cambridge, and his crucial role at Bletchley Park during World War II, where he was instrumental in breaking the German Enigma code. This accomplishment alone significantly shortened the war, saving countless lives. But Turing's contributions extend far beyond codebreaking. The book delves into his theoretical work on computability, his pioneering ideas about artificial intelligence, and his vision of machines that could think. Discover how Turing conceived of the "Turing machine," a theoretical model of computation that remains foundational to computer science today. Explore his philosophical explorations of consciousness and the potential for machines to replicate human intelligence, ideas that continue to spark debate and inspire innovation. Hodges doesn't shy away from the tragic aspects of Turing's life. *Alan Turing: The Enigma* sensitively portrays the challenges Turing faced as a gay man in a deeply homophobic society. The book explores the devastating consequences of his conviction for "gross indecency" in 1952 and the chemical castration he was forced to undergo. It sheds light on the profound impact this persecution had on his life and career, ultimately contributing to his untimely death in 1954.
